Garvey v. O'Connell
271 A.D.2d 766
Appellate Division of the Supreme Court of the State of New York·Decided September 18, 1946·Published
Opinion
Proceeding [767]*767under article 78 of the Civil Practice Act to review the respondents’ determination revoking a restaurant liquor license issued to petitioner. There was competent and substantial evidence to sustain the findings upon which the determination is based (People ex rel. Co. of Delaware v. State Tax Comm., 184 App. Div. 691; Matter of Tates v. Mulrooney, 245 App. Div. 146). Determination confirmed, without costs. All concur.
